Average Salary for Scientists

The average salary for a scientist in the United States is currently $97,344 per year. This figure reflects a blend of various fields such as biology, chemistry, and environmental science. Salaries in this profession can vary significantly based on geographic location, with states like California and Massachusetts often offering the highest wages.

Factors Influencing Salary

Several factors affect a scientist's salary including:

  • Years of experience: Entry-level scientists may earn less, while those with advanced degrees and significant experience command higher salaries.
  • Industry of employment: Scientists in pharmaceuticals or tech industries generally earn more than those in academia or government roles.
  • State and local demand: Regions with a high demand for scientific research and development often provide better compensation packages.

How would you rate the starting salaries for scientists, as well as the prospects for salary advancement?

Dr. Howard Whiteman

Professor of Biological Sciences, Director of the Watershed Studies Institute, Murray State University

Poor. Right now, people in these fields are not in it for the money; they do it because they have a passion for conservation, or science, or both. I do not see that changing shortly, but hope springs eternal.

Scientist salary trends

The average scientist salary has risen by $16,361 over the last ten years. In 2014, the average scientist earned $80,983 annually, but today, they earn $97,344 a year. That works out to a 14% change in pay for scientists over the last decade.
